Study On Physical And Mechanical Properties Of Carrot And Soil During Harvest

According to the field pulling measurement and laboratory detection analysis towards the carrots in harvest time,all these can be explored.Such as carrots' soil properties,its geometric characteristic,and the influence of different pulling conditions on the carrot pulling force.Through the analysis of carrots' geometric characteristic in harvest time by mathematical statistics,its average,distribution range and distribution frequency all can be concluded;Through the test and analysis to carrots' mechanical properties in harvest time by the a tensile test,its integration of rootstalk's tensile strength and pull out force can be concluded.Through the self-developed NC-type vegetable pulling out force measurement test,pulling out test and data gathering can be completed.And through analyzing the data and the drawing by the professional functions drawing software Origin Pro 2015,the change between the carrot pulling out force and the soil moisture content,soil hardness,the surface area and loading speed of carrot,the angle of pulling,and the loosen position can also be concluded.Through simulating the soil environment by the application of EDEM simulation software,the three model of carrot can be built.So that the pulling process can be stimulated,and the verification result is consistent with the measured data very well.The specific results are as follows:1)The total length of carrot plant is [679.10992.20] mm,the total length of root is [162.40271.10] mm,the maximum diameter of root is [32.70,56.30] mm,[12.70 18.10] mm for the minimum diameter of root,rhizome,with diameter of [12.50,32.00] mm,root surface area is [16809.1133055.34] mm2,the root volume was [96094.31300107.47] mm3,the root quality is [78.84286.49] g.2)The lower the soil moisture content,the greater the hardness and bulk density,the greater the force required to destroy the soil structure and the anchoring effect,and the shorter the time to complete the extraction process.3)The slight inclination angle is beneficial to loosen the soil around the carrot,reduce the anchoring effect of the soil on the carrot,the best at about 15 °;Too large pull angle has a negative effect on the extraction effect,the extraction angle from about 25 ° start,pull the force will increase with the extraction angle becomes more and more,carrot picking effect began to deteriorate.4)The effect of picking soil is very obvious.The greater the depth of the soil,the smaller the distance from the loose soil,the more obvious the effect of loose soil,pull the carrot required to pull the smaller pull.According to this analysis,the best position for dirt: Loosen distance is 10 to 15 cm,loosen depth is 15 to 20 cm.In this paper,we study the physical and mechanical properties of carrots and soil during harvest period,and provide theoretical support for determining the structure and working parameters of carrot harvesting device.
